Hey wiki editors – we’ve noticed recently that are some descriptions in our wiki that have been lifted wholesale from other sites. We need to make sure that the description is completely unique to Folia as search engines doesn’t look too kindly on copied verbatim information (regardless of if it has been attributed or not) and we are currently being penalised by Google as a result.
Please remember whenever you are adding to the wiki to write everything in your own words and only reference using footnotes to indicate where you sourced the specific data from.

In case anyone wants to do a bit of reading around the topic, here’s a post from Google that explains the change
Essentially the idea is that if Google finds attribution and quoted content it is now smart enough to take that as an indicator that the referenced page is better quality than the page that is referencing the quote and thus return it higher in all search results for the term (which makes complete sense when you think about it). What we need to do from here is start ensuring that all content is uniquely Folia’s which should improve our ranking – we have taken quite a massive dive in traffic over the last 2 months due to this change, but good news is that this is fixable.
